The series system has 05 proceses
Required output is 2000 products
Determine the input at each process!
30
Process Defect rate Output Input
5 3%
2000
2062
4 2% 2062 2104
3 1%
2 2%
1 1%
29
30
1/9/2026
The series system has 05 proceses
Required output is 2000 products
Determine the input at each process!
31
Process Defect rate Output Input
5 3%
2000
2062
4 2% 2062 2104
3 1% 2104 2125
2 2% 2125 2168
1 1% 2168
2190
